Grammy Wrap-Up

Every year there is someone who takes home an armful of awards and this time it was duo Alison Krauss and Led Zeppelin’s Robert Plant. Krauss has a bookshelf of 21 Grammys. “Raising Sand” pulled in a total of five awards including Best Record of the Year, Best Pop Collaboration with Vocals and – the biggie – Album of the Year.Best New Artist went to British songstress Adele who beat out Lady Antebellum, Duffy, Jazmine Sullivan and the Jonas Brothers.Adele also won Best Female Pop Vocal Performance.Song of the Year went to Coldplay for “Viva la Vida.” Coldplay also received Best Rock Album and Best Pop Performance by a Duo or Group with Vocals.Lil’ Wayne didn’t win Best Album of the Year, but he received an award for four out of the five Rap Categories, including Rap Album of the Year, and Best Rap performance for “A Milli.” Don’t be mad, Weezy, that’s pretty great.Daft Punk picked up two awards, for Best Dance Recording and Best Electronic/Dance Album for “Alive.”Radiohead snagged Best Alternative Album for “In Rainbows.”Best Rock Song went to Bruce Springsteen for “Girls in their Summer Clothes.”Favorite Alicia Keys won for Best Female R&B Performance for “Superwoman.” The best performance had to be by T.I., Kanye West, Jay-Z, M.I.A. and Lil’ Wayne for “Swagger Like Us.” Sunday night was M.I.A.’s due date and despite her pregnancy, she still killed it!
